Description:
UNDP, financially supported by SDC, has recently launched a project that will introduce a set of comprehensive measures to significantly improve the Lake’s overall health, strengthen its resilience, and ensure, in the long-run, control of the eutrophication processes.
The project is designed to provide critical support to the authorities in implementing the first ever Prespa Lake Watershed Management Plan (prepared in accordance to the EU Water Framework Directive principles), developed within the UNDP/GEF Prespa project.
